About Xiao‐Nan Wu
Xiao‐Nan Wu is a scholar working on Catalysis, Inorganic Chemistry and Materials Chemistry, having authored 70 papers that have together received 2.3k indexed citations. Recurring topics across this work include Catalytic Processes in Materials Science (42 papers), Catalysis and Oxidation Reactions (41 papers), Advanced Chemical Physics Studies (27 papers), Organometallic Complex Synthesis and Catalysis (8 papers), Inorganic Fluorides and Related Compounds (6 papers), Asphalt Pavement Performance Evaluation (4 papers), Polyoxometalates: Synthesis and Applications (4 papers) and Polymer composites and self-healing (4 papers). The work is most often cited by research in Catalysis (1.5k citations), Inorganic Chemistry (603 citations) and Materials Chemistry (1.7k citations). Xiao‐Nan Wu has collaborated with scholars based in China, Germany and Hong Kong. Frequent co-authors include Sheng‐Gui He, Xunlei Ding, Yan‐Xia Zhao, Jia‐Bi Ma, Zhe‐Chen Wang, Jing-Heng Meng, Maria Schlangen, Helmut Schwarz, Jilai Li and Shaodong Zhou. Their work appears in journals such as Journal of the American Chemical Society, Angewandte Chemie International Edition and The Journal of Chemical Physics.
